Monterey County Free Vaccine Clinic in October

Updated: October 4, 2024 6:11pm PDT

Free COVID-19 and influenza vaccination clinics will be available across Monterey County starting Saturday. Events will also be held in Salinas, King City and CSUMB. The Salinas clinic will be held at Parma School on Oct. 7 from 4 to 7 p.m. King City will hold a clinic at Mee Memorial Hospital on Saturday from 11 a.m. to 3 p.m. CSUMB will hold clinics on Oct. 9 and 10 from 1 to 4 p.m. Parma School will host an event on October 7th from 4pm to 7pm. The remaining events are: October 12, 11 a.m. to 2 p.m. Gonzalez, 207 5th St., Central Park; October 13, 10 a.m. to 2 p.m., Olivera Clinic, 467 El Camino Real, Albert & Donna, 2 p.m.; Greenfield October 14th, 4pm to 7pm at Salinas Boys and Girls Club, 85 Marial Drive, Salinas October 15th, 4pm to 7pm at 24281 Washington Street, Chuar At Chuaral Fire October 17th, 4pm to 7pm, San Aldo Elementary School, 62428 Center Street San Aldo, October 19th, 11am to 2pm, Carmel Mid Carmel Valley Station, 8455 Carmel Valley Road The Monterey County Health Department advises everyone 6 months of age and older to get vaccinated.
